Sourcing guidance for Freewheels
What are the key technical specifications to consider when sourcing bicycle freewheels?
When selecting freewheels, you must prioritize material composition, typically high-tensile steel or chromoly for durability. Pay close attention to the number of speeds (e.g., 6, 7, 8, or 9-speed) and the gear teeth range (e.g., 14-28T) to ensure compatibility with the target market's bicycle types. Additionally, verify the thread specification, usually B.S.C. (1.375" x 24 TPI), which is the international standard for most hubs.
How can I ensure the quality and performance of freewheels for high-intensity use?
For high-performance or e-bike applications, ensure the freewheel has undergone surface treatments like nickel plating or black oxide to prevent corrosion. Request hardness test reports (HRC levels) to confirm wear resistance. Furthermore, evaluate the ratchet mechanism and pawl design; a higher number of engagement points provides a faster power transfer and a more reliable riding experience under load.
What compliance standards and certifications are necessary for importing freewheels?
Suppliers should ideally hold ISO 9001 certification for quality management. For the European market, products must align with EN ISO 4210 standards for safety requirements of bicycles. If you are sourcing for the US market, ensure the materials comply with CPSC (Consumer Product Safety Commission) regulations regarding lead content and mechanical safety.
How do I evaluate the economic feasibility of different freewheel types?
Analyze the Total Cost of Ownership (TCO) by balancing the unit price against the lifespan and return rates. While multi-speed indexed freewheels have a higher unit cost, they offer better marketability. For bulk orders, look for tiered pricing where orders exceeding 1,000 units can yield discounts of 15-25%. Always factor in the weight of the product, as it significantly impacts air and sea freight costs.
Cross-Border Purchasing Considerations for Freewheels
What are the common risks when purchasing freewheels from overseas suppliers?
The primary risks include material substitution (using low-grade steel instead of hardened alloys) and inconsistent threading, which can lead to assembly failures. What strategies should be used when negotiating with freewheel manufacturers?
Focus on Minimum Order Quantity (MOQ) flexibility for initial trials. Negotiate for spare parts (e.g., extra pawls or bearings) to be included at no cost (usually 1-2% of the order volume). Clearly define lead times in the contract, as delays in the cycling industry can be seasonal; aim for a 30-45 day production window.
How should shipping and logistics be handled for heavy mechanical components like freewheels?
Since freewheels are dense and heavy, Sea Freight (LCL or FCL) is the most cost-effective method. Ensure the supplier uses anti-rust packaging (VCI bags) and heavy-duty double-corrugated cartons to prevent moisture damage and structural collapse during transit. For urgent samples, International Express is viable but expensive due to weight.
